TWISTS ON WET HAIR OR DRY HAIR?

Twists can either be done on wet/damp hair or on dry hair. I have had my twists done in both methods and I just want to give my opinion on which one is better.
The first time I did twists on my hair, I did them on dry, detangled hair. The stylist kept complaining about how "rubbery" my hair felt.lol. I twisted my hair on friday and loosened the twists on sunday. My hair was stretched, but I didn't get any definition *sigh* the story of 4C hair.I loved the way the twistouts looked and my hair looked longer.
The next time I decided to get my hair twisted, I didn't detangle prior to going to the salon. Anybody that has ever gone to the salon with natural hair knows how terrifying it is allowing them comb your hair (I always carry my comb with me, but that's a story for another day). Anyway, my hair wasn't detangled and I wasn't about to allow this person give me a headache and break off all my hair. So I stuck my hands in a bucket of water, just ran my fingers through my hair and combed. My hair was slightly damp. The hair was so soft! Even the hairdresser(same person that did the twists on dry hair) said this method was better. Twisted on friday, and loosened on monday morning. My hair felt very soft but I didn't get as much stretch as on dry twists. I guess my hair shrunk as it dried.
So, pros and cons of both methods in my experience are:

TWISTS ON DRY HAIR
PROS

  • hair is stretched
  • more definition
  • style lasts longer

CONS

  • twists take longer to do
  • detangling is a major pain
  • more knots

TWISTS ON WET HAIR
PROS
  • easier to twist
  • hair is softer
  • easier to detangle
  • fewer knots
CONS

  • less definition than on dry hair
  • takes longer, if you include time for hair to dry
  • style does not last as long as on dry hair
